The Storm of the Century affected 40 percent of the nation's population, dumping snow from Mobile, Ala. to the Florida Panhandle, and also from Chicago to Nova Scotia.
The 'Storm of the Century' affected 40 percent of the nation's population. Damages totaled $1.6 billion in Florida alone with 18,000 homes destroyed and 11 confirmed tornadoes.
The derecho and storm system was powerful enough to produce a large storm surge in the Big Bend and Nature Coast regions of Florida. A storm surge of up to 12 feet was reported in Taylor Co., Fla.
